新聞中心
在網(wǎng)頁設(shè)計中,圖片對齊是非常重要的一部分,它不僅可以使頁面看起來更加整潔和專業(yè),還可以提高用戶的閱讀體驗,HTML提供了一些基本的對齊屬性,可以幫助我們實現(xiàn)圖片的對齊,以下是一些常用的HTML圖片對齊方法:

創(chuàng)新互聯(lián)建站專注為客戶提供全方位的互聯(lián)網(wǎng)綜合服務(wù),包含不限于成都網(wǎng)站建設(shè)、成都網(wǎng)站制作、烏當網(wǎng)絡(luò)推廣、微信小程序定制開發(fā)、烏當網(wǎng)絡(luò)營銷、烏當企業(yè)策劃、烏當品牌公關(guān)、搜索引擎seo、人物專訪、企業(yè)宣傳片、企業(yè)代運營等,從售前售中售后,我們都將竭誠為您服務(wù),您的肯定,是我們最大的嘉獎;創(chuàng)新互聯(lián)建站為所有大學(xué)生創(chuàng)業(yè)者提供烏當建站搭建服務(wù),24小時服務(wù)熱線:18980820575,官方網(wǎng)址:www.cdcxhl.com
1、使用標簽:標簽是HTML中用于插入圖像的標簽,它可以設(shè)置圖像的源(src)、寬度(width)和高度(height)。
2、使用CSS樣式:除了HTML提供的對齊屬性外,我們還可以使用CSS樣式來控制圖片的對齊,CSS提供了一系列的布局屬性,如display、float、position等,可以幫助我們實現(xiàn)各種復(fù)雜的對齊效果。
下面,我們將詳細介紹如何使用HTML和CSS來實現(xiàn)圖片的對齊。
1. HTML對齊圖片
HTML提供了三種基本的對齊屬性:align、valign和verticalalign,由于歷史原因,這些屬性在現(xiàn)代瀏覽器中已經(jīng)被廢棄,不再推薦使用,我們通常使用CSS來實現(xiàn)圖片的對齊。
2. CSS對齊圖片
CSS提供了一系列的布局屬性,可以幫助我們實現(xiàn)各種復(fù)雜的對齊效果,以下是一些常用的CSS對齊屬性:
2.1 display屬性
display屬性決定了元素應(yīng)該如何顯示,我們可以使用display: block;將元素顯示為塊級元素,使用display: inline;將元素顯示為行內(nèi)元素,對于圖片來說,我們可以使用display: block;或display: inline;來控制其顯示方式。
2.2 float屬性
float屬性可以使元素浮動在其父元素的左側(cè)或右側(cè),我們可以使用float: left;將圖片浮動在左側(cè),使用float: right;將圖片浮動在右側(cè),需要注意的是,當一個元素浮動后,它會脫離正常的文檔流,可能會影響其他元素的布局。
2.3 position屬性
position屬性決定了元素的位置,我們可以使用position: relative;或position: absolute;來控制圖片的位置,我們可以使用position: absolute; top: 50%; left: 50%; transform: translate(50%, 50%);將圖片居中顯示。
2.4 textalign和verticalalign屬性
textalign屬性決定了文本的對齊方式,而verticalalign屬性決定了元素的垂直對齊方式,雖然這兩個屬性主要用于文本和表格單元格,但我們也可以使用它們來控制圖片的對齊,我們可以使用textalign: center;將圖片居中顯示,使用verticalalign: middle;將圖片垂直居中顯示。
3. 代碼示例
以下是一些使用HTML和CSS實現(xiàn)圖片對齊的代碼示例:
3.1 使用HTML對齊圖片
3.2 使用CSS對齊圖片
img {
display: block; /* 或者 display: inline; */
margin: auto; /* 或者 marginleft: auto; marginright: auto; */
}
3.3 使用CSS浮動圖片
img {
float: left; /* 或者 float: right; */
}
3.4 使用CSS定位圖片
img {
position: relative; /* 或者 position: absolute; */
top: 50%; /* 或者 bottom: 50%; */
left: 50%; /* 或者 right: 50%; */
transform: translate(50%, 50%); /* 或者 transform: translate(50%, 50%); */
}
3.5 使用CSS文本和垂直對齊屬性對齊圖片
img {
textalign: center; /* 或者 textalign: left; textalign: right; */
verticalalign: middle; /* 或者 verticalalign: top; verticalalign: bottom; */
}
以上就是如何使用HTML和CSS實現(xiàn)圖片對齊的方法,需要注意的是,雖然HTML提供了一些基本的對齊屬性,但它們在現(xiàn)代瀏覽器中已經(jīng)被廢棄,因此我們通常使用CSS來實現(xiàn)圖片的對齊,不同的瀏覽器可能對這些屬性的支持程度不同,因此在使用時需要注意測試兼容性。
分享標題:如何讓圖片上對齊html
本文來源:http://m.fisionsoft.com.cn/article/dhddhhs.html


咨詢
建站咨詢
